Desert Screeches are the walking spirits of the native people in the Sotin'je Desert. Screeches get their name from the high pitch screeches they use to communicate with each other. They live in nomadic groups of five to twenty, the largest pack recorded was forty. They have a playful and curious nature. Their skulls are high in value among the poaching market.
